Mark Bice (Sarnia, ON) won 5-0 over Joe Frans (Brampton, ON) in the Final of the Brantford Nissan Classic, held December 1 - 4, 2011 at the Brant Curling Club in Brantford, Canada.
 
Bice finished 4-1 in the 32-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Bice lost 8-7 to Morio Kumagawa (Toronto, ON), then responded with a 7-3 win over Ben Curtis (Chatham, ON). Bice won 7-3 against Cory Heggestad (Barrie, ON), then won 5-4 against Chad Allen (Brantford, ON) and 7-6 against Terry Corbin (Brantford, ON) in their final qualifying round match.
 
For winning the Brantford Nissan Classic Championship title, Bice earned 14.650 world rankings points along with the $5,000CDN first prize cheque, moving up 6 spots the World Ranking Standings into 27th place overall with 79.631 total points. Bice ranks 31st over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 28.010 points earned so far this season.
